Rubber roof repair services involve assessing and fixing issues with rubber roofing systems commonly used on residential and commercial properties. These services typically include inspecting the roof for damage, identifying leaks, tears, or punctures, and then performing necessary repairs to restore the roof’s integrity. Repair work may involve patching damaged areas, sealing seams, or replacing sections of the rubber membrane to prevent further deterioration. Experienced service providers use specialized materials and techniques to ensure the repairs are durable and weather-resistant, helping to extend the lifespan of the rubber roof.
Rubber roofs often face problems such as cracking, blistering, or splitting due to age, exposure to the elements, or improper installation. Leaks are a common concern, especially around seams, vents, or flashing. Over time, the rubber material can degrade, leading to water infiltration that can cause damage to the underlying structure or interior spaces. Repairing these issues promptly can prevent more extensive damage, reduce the risk of mold growth, and avoid the higher costs associated with complete roof replacement. The overview below groups typical Rubber Roof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Oskaloosa, IA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typically, minor patching or sealing projects for rubber roofs in Oskaloosa, IA, range from $250 to $600. Many routine repairs fall within this middle band, depending on the extent of damage and materials needed.
Moderate Repairs - Larger fixes such as replacing sections or addressing significant leaks can c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common and usually involve more extensive work by local contractors.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ete rubber roof replacements in the area often range from $5,000 to $12,000. Larger, more complex projects can exceed this range, especially for commercial or multi-layer roofs.
Complex or Custom Projects - Very large or intricate repairs, including multiple layers or specialized coatings, can reach $15,000 or more. These are less common but handled by experienced service providers for challenging situations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s that a rubber roof needs repair? Visible cracks, blistering, pooling water, or membrane separation can indicate the need for repair on a rubber roof.
Can rubber roof damage be repaired instead of replaced? Yes, many types of damage such as tears or punctures can often be repaired by experienced contractors, extending the roof’s lifespan.
What types of repairs do local contractors typically handle for rubber roofs? They often address issues like seam separation, membrane tears, surface blisters, and minor punctures or cracks.
Is it necessary to remove the entire rubber roof for repairs? Usually, repairs involve targeted patching or sealing rather than complete removal, unless extensive damage is present.
